About the Fairfax Market

What to know about Fairfax, VA.

The City of Fairfax and its surrounding suburbs form one of Northern Virginia's most established and in-demand markets, anchored by George Mason University and easy access to the region's major employers. Well-regarded schools, walkable Old Town Fairfax, and proximity to the D.C. job market keep demand strong across the area.

Top Neighborhoods

Old Town FairfaxFairfax CornerBurke

The area blends walkable Old Town Fairfax, the shopping and dining hub of Fairfax Corner, and established residential communities like Burke. Schools, George Mason University, and the commute into the D.C. region shape where buyers concentrate.
